But, I understand there are instances when a jacket style kindle cover might seem more appropriate:
1. If you would like a book light at hand when using it, but without having to carry about anything too large then you may fancy a jacket style kindle cover which has a reading light in-built.
2. If you love to read “without holding it” like if eating, a flip stand case might be a great buy.
3. If you really miss the experience of reading a “real” paper book, a jacket type case would help you get at least part of that feeling back!
